阅读更多

虽然自iPhone上市以来两年多的时间内,Adobe一直都在试图让Flash登陆iPhone。 但由于苹果iPhone操作系统的限制,这个愿望一直未能达成,我们在iPhone浏览器中查看网页时依然会经常碰到大片的空白。但谁能想到,来自苹果最大对手微软的同类平台SilverLight却捷足先登了。

 

上周举行的微软PDC 2009专业开发者大会上,微软已经展示了iPhone平台上的Silverlight视频流媒体体验。记者当然会问,在Adobe这么久都未能实现突破 的情况下,微软究竟是如何做到的?微软用户体验平台经理Brian Goldfarb更加出人意料:“因为我们和苹果合作。”

 

他继续解释道:“Silverlight本身的理念就是跨设备、跨浏览器、跨平台,在Mac机上的运行效果和Windows一样。iPhone则是 一个特例,当我们咨询客户的时候,他们都说需要在iPhone上实现Silverlight,尤其是网络流媒体功能。因此我们找到苹果进行合作,通过利用 服务器端的IIS Media Service功能实现iPhone Silverlight流媒体播放。”

 

据称,微软使用了HTML 5中的标签,将IIS服务器上的流媒体视频转换为iPhone使用的MPEG2 v8格式,从而使用相同服务器传输相同内容,无需更改代码即可在iPhone上播放。换句话来说,其实现方式和YouTube类似,即在服务器端准备好iPhone专用版本的视频。

 

记者随后问道“和苹果合作”究竟是什么意思。Goldfarb解释称,该项目的开发完全是由微软完成的,他们只是咨询苹果是否允许这样做:“我们和合作伙伴有紧密的关系,这种关系的关键就在于信任。”(好吧我承认微软和苹果是“合作伙伴”)

 

曝料到此为止,微软还没有公布Silverlight流媒体正式降临iPhone的具体时间。不过微软的做法倒是给Adobe或其他厂商树立了一个榜样,不要把时间放在讨论、谈判上,把技术做出来,然后苹果说OK,搞定。

抢先Flash 微软展示iPhone版Silverlight流媒体视频

 

抢先Flash 微软展示iPhone版Silverlight流媒体视频

来自: mydrivers
7
2
评论 共 10 条 请登录后发表评论
10 楼 Anxonli 2009-11-27 23:08
不知笔者从何得来,iPhone上支持silverlight。 如果去看看Microsoft的[url=http://www.iis.net/iphone]demo[/url],就知道其实是Windows Media Server的功劳而已,微软只是在页面上用HTML 5的Video Tag(可怜微软自己的IE不支持),和Silverlight播放视频完全无关系。标题本身就是误导。 可能Microsoft确实在开发Silverlight for iPhone。但现阶段,插件模式的运行是绝对没有可能的。
9 楼 cqllang 2009-11-27 21:29
rongzhi_li 写道
没有永远的朋友,也没有永远的敌人,只有永远的利益

8 楼 iaimstar 2009-11-27 15:44
可算是有春天了

md ,sb优酷还把视频格式改了,用插件看不了了。
7 楼 renci 2009-11-27 13:36
看不到图片
6 楼 wuzijingaip 2009-11-27 12:44
视频画面好像javaFX的招牌视频
5 楼 mikeandmore 2009-11-27 12:41
我难得在silverlight上支持一下微软。。。但是。。。。
为啥还没linux版啊。。。。。
4 楼 whaosoft 2009-11-27 11:49
微软好快  
3 楼 bonny 2009-11-27 10:50
我再补充一点

出于对反垄断法的忌惮,微软资助苹果,至少20$。

大家都知道的苹果上的exchange更好用,还有苹果版的office。。。。。。。


大家还都知道,苹果老指责微软(抄袭),两家老互相爆料。。。。。吵给别人看的。关键地方他们一直在合作。
2 楼 bonny 2009-11-27 10:46
JBM,微软是苹果的股东。
1 楼 rongzhi_li 2009-11-27 10:40
没有永远的朋友,也没有永远的敌人,只有永远的利益

发表评论

您还没有登录,请您登录后再发表评论

相关推荐

  • 启动画面类Splash

    为基于对话框的应用程序设置启动画面,此为vc 6.0附带的启动画面类Splash

  • dll添加启动动画

    1.头文件 #include <QSplashScreen> #include <QPixmap> 2.DllMain BOOL WINAPI DllMain( HINSTANCE hInstance, DWORD dwReason, LPVOID /*lpvReserved*/ ) { static bool ownApplication = FALSE; if ( dwReason == DLL_PROCESS_ATTACH ) ownApplication

  • 从DLL中加载启动窗体

    在一般应用程序中,经常有个主登陆窗体,做验证及其他等操作。为保持公司项目(或是产品)的一致性,常将其固化,在项目开发时候直接引用之即可。下面做个简单的事例程序。具体创建工程,添加项目过程略过,下面是创建好以后的解决方案图: 主要步骤: 1: 在类库项目Main中要添加对System.Drawing和System.Windows.Forms的引用; 2:在类库项目Main的属性中改变其输出...

  • Win32汇编教程八 图形界面的操作

    --------------------------------------------------------------------------------有关GDI和位图GDI 即图形设备界面,是 Windows 最重要的部分之一,它大部分由 GDI32.DLL 库中的 API 来处理,GDI 的主要目的之一是支持与设备无关的图形编程,对于 Dos 下的图形编程,很多人可能“心有余悸”,因为

  • silverlight视频聊天Demo

    silverlight视频 sl视频聊天 视频聊天 采集自银光论坛中的资源,一个蛮不错的视频聊天Demo,方便初学者作参考用``

  • HTML5大势所趋 Adobe放弃移动Flash 微软将停止发展Silverlight

    桌面产品上FLASH和HTML5之争也许还在继续,但是移动产品上已FLASH黯然退出而告终。Adoble公司在宣布停止移动平台FLASH研发工作后也进行了更加详细的解释:HTML5已经获得广泛支持,而FLASH将不是必需品。  ...

  • 网易视频云:流媒体服务器原理和架构解析

    流媒体传输类型 主流的流媒体协议 流媒体协议原理 (一) HTTP渐进式下载原理(仅支持文件播放) (二) 苹果支持的HLS原理(实况直播、文件点播) (三) Adobe Flash 支持的RTMP协议(支持文件播放 和 实况直播) (四) ...

  • Silverlight_Developer_x64文件版本5.1.30514.0

    Silverlight_Developer_x64

  • 插入动画及程序启动画面

    界面设计如下:(第一个页面为主页面mainwindow.ui,第二个页面为弹出对话框about.ui) mainwindow.h #ifndef MAINWINDOW_H #define MAINWINDOW_H #include #include //桌面服务 #include #include "about.h" #include #include

  • win32程序启动过程

    在现代操作系统中,计算机应用程序以文件形式(可执行文件、动态库文件、配置文件和其他文件等)保存在磁盘中。所谓“程序启动过程”,指从用户发出请求执行程序,到该应用程序完全启动(例如程序界面完全显示,准备响应用户的输入)这个过程。从系统分工的角度来看,程序启动过程包括两个阶段: (1)       操作系统负责把程序从磁盘读入内存并且建立相应得运行环境 (2)       应用程序自身的初始化过程

  • Win32 程序在启动时激活前一个启动程序的窗口

    UWP 程序天生单实例。当然,新 API (10.0.17134)开始也提供了多实例功能。不过,传统 Win32 程序可就要自己来控制单实例了。 本文介绍简单的几个 Win32 方法调用,使 Win32 程序也支持单实例。 激活之前进程的窗口 我们可以通过进程名称找到此前已经启动过的进程实例,如果发现,就激活它的窗口。 [STAThread] static void Mai...

  • Wince下演示系统自启动/加载dll方法

    前面我们已经介绍过了Wince开机画面,自启动方法了。 今天主要是介绍我们演示系统是如何实现的自运行和加载Dll的方法。 之前我们碰到的主要问题是这样的: 1.在catalog items下加载 Sotorage Devices--MSFLash- Drivers--Flash MDD. 这样,Wince下就可以看到NandFlash的盘符,并且修改注册表/校准

  • Win32程序界面是Window 98风格

    最近在写程序的时候遇到一个问题,找了很长时间才解决,现在分享一下 在程序的开始添加一句话就可以轻松搞定。 #pragma comment(linker,”/manifestdependency:\”type=’win32’ name=’Microsoft.Windows.Common-Controls’ version=’6.0.0.0’ processorArchitecture=’’ public

  • Silverlight工作流源码

    ShareDesigner.SL是基于微软SilverLight技术的开源产品。主要包含以下功能: 支持拖拽创建和修改流程 导出图形对应的xml描述文件 根据流程xml描述文件显示流程图 支持设计回滚(undo)和重做(redo)操作 支持...

  • 流媒体服务器原理和架构解析

    流媒体服务器原理和架构解析 多媒体数据文件 一个完整的多媒体文件是由音频和视频两部分组成的,H264、Xvid等就是视频编码格式,MP3、AAC等就是音频编码格式,字幕文件只是附加文件。目前大部分的播放器产品对于H....

  • 微软视频案例中心采用Silverlight开发上线

    SilverLight是一个跨浏览器、跨客户平台的技术,能够设计、开发和发布有多媒体体验与富交互(RIA,Rich Interface Application)的网络交互程序。... 而且微软企图用此技术打破Flash的垄断情况。虽然如今Adobe S

  • Silverlight 微软网页插件

    Silverlight微软网页插件完成流媒体播放

  • 微软全力推广Silverlight 挑战Flash垄断地位

    一个话题集中在市场份额上.Adobe Systems的flash安装在几乎所有上网PC上,而微软的Silverlight只安装在少数PC上.另一个话题是对Silverlight和flash技术优势的争论.戈德法布说,Silverlight技术更好.象微软的其他官员...

Global site tag (gtag.js) - Google Analytics